OverviewAn important and large collection of 176 annotated full page maps documenting Australia's service in the Great War. A full assembly of the 176 valuable full-page maps, extracted from 'The Official History of Australia in the War of 1914-1918'. This unique series covers Australia's involvement in the First World War and with 12 volumes was the largest single historical project undertaken in Australia at the time of publication. For completeness, the maps from Medical Services volumes are also included in this atlas. This notable history of Australia's involvement in this conflict remains to this day highly regarded internationally, and has retained its integrity as the single greatest source of interpretation of Australia's part in the First World War. The maps are faithful to the originals in all respects, allowing the reader to follow the chronological record of all services and theatres of conflict. Reproduced separately to the text volumes, they are both practical and convenient, and allow easy referencing of the text volumes.
